If you’ve been part of the NRA Women audience at all for the past several years, the name Desirae Edmunds should ring familiar. As a member of Team Winchester, Desi continues to rise through the ranks of the top sporting clays competitors, standing on the winner’s podium with her teammates countless times, even capturing first place at the 3rd Annual Winchester Ladies Cup in 2023. We’ll be seeing Desi in action again at the upcoming National Sporting Clays Association (NSCA) championship in San Antonio in October 2025. If you aren’t familiar with the Ladies Cup, created by Winchester as a way to level the prize-winnings playing field among female sporting clays competitors compared to their male counterparts, you can get a good primer of this season-long event in this 2024 American Rifleman TV segment.

Meantime, the latest episode of the Winchester Life podcast sits down with Desi, one of the most respected sporting clays competitors who has spent years mastering her craft. In this video, we learn about Desi’s journey into the sport, the discipline it takes to compete at the highest level, and the role Winchester plays in her success—both on the range and beyond.
